From 82c1d2b25e99976a19ba00f1068f3944159c02af Mon Sep 17 00:00:00 2001 From: Jehan Date: Wed, 17 Mar 2021 11:03:30 +0100 Subject: [PATCH] src: reset language detectors when resetting a nsMBCSGroupProber. --- src/nsMBCSGroupProber.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/nsMBCSGroupProber.cpp b/src/nsMBCSGroupProber.cpp index 6144d2d..a47906a 100644 --- a/src/nsMBCSGroupProber.cpp +++ b/src/nsMBCSGroupProber.cpp @@ -196,6 +196,12 @@ void nsMBCSGroupProber::Reset(void) codePointBuffer[i] = new int[codePointBufferSize[i]]; } codePointBufferIdx[i] = 0; + + for (PRUint32 j = 0; j < NUM_OF_LANGUAGES; j++) + { + if (langDetectors[i][j]) + langDetectors[i][j]->Reset(); + } } else mIsActive[i] = PR_FALSE;